Moving Kids Back to School – move more, sweat less!

Moving into a dormitory

Use it as a sled to move heavy boxes; no lifting, no back strain!

How much stuff can one kid have? If you’re moving your son or daughter away into a college dormitory, you know exactly how much! Get a helping hand from your personal moving assistant: BIGSLIDER™ utility mover, a 2 ft by 5 ft tool (really, just a big piece of plastic!) for moving kids back to school.

Instead of going back and forth from car to dorm with all those bags and boxes of small stuff, gather them together on BIGSLIDER™for fewer trips. BIGSLIDER™can move up to 30 cu ft in one trip – that’s the equivalent of six 39 gal lawn and leaf bags. Saving trips leaves you with more time and energy to get back to work …and pay next semester’s tuition.

BIGSLIDER™ is easy to use. Just lay it down on the parking lot, and don’t worry about scratches – it’s so tough, it even works great on concrete! Dump your stuff from the car trunk or wagon bed directly on to BIGSLIDER™. There are no wheels, so you can’t break it.

Pile up heavy book boxes, clear plastic bins, duffel bags, and shopping bags – as much as you can stack safely and easily pull. Now thread the rope through the tail holes and hand hole -- this way you secure the load and use the entire 5 foot sliding surface. Tie a knot or extension handle at palm level and pull away. You’ll be sliding along in no time!

Go directly from your car to the dorm room. Pull over the concrete parking lot and brick sidewalks with ease, then slide over threshold on to tile and carpet. If there’s no dorm elevator, some more intrepid students may slide their stuff up the stairs. You’ll want to use two people, though: one person pulling above and one pushing below. The stairs will carry at least half the weight, but again, don’t load up more than you can easily pull.

BIGSLIDER™ helps with loading the car at home, too. Consolidate your bags and boxes from bedroom, den and playroom and take them to the garage. There’ll be no problem finding space for BIGSLIDER™ once the car is full: it’s only 1/16 inch thick and stows anywhere, whether flat or in a cylinder. And, because BIGSLIDER™ weighs only 3 lbs, it’s a lot easier to handle than a dolly or hand truck.
